Watch Fauda Season 3 Episode 12
CC 
Fauda Season 3 Episode 12

Fauda Season 3 Episode 12

Episode Name: Episode 12

Serie Name: Fauda

Release: 2020-03-12

Country: United States

Quality: HD

You May Also Like